It’s very common for any type of injection in the face, not just Botox/Dysport, to cause temporary dilation of the veins in the area. This usually lasts 20-60 minutes. There are no studies on this, but I’m guessing it’s from the increased fluid volume in the skin near the veins. The veins are fine and […]

The vertical midline vein on the forehead, or frontal vein, may bulge, may be flat and invisible or collapsed with a visible groove. If you see indentation of the collapsed vein look at it in horizontal position or when straining. It all depends on venous pressure.The supratrochlear vein is also known as the frontal vein. It originates in the forehead in a venous plexus and combines with some frontal branches of the superficial temporal vein. All of these veins will converge onto a single trunk, close to the midline, which is usually parallel to the vein of the other side.Summary. The supraorbital nerve innervates the upper eyelid, forehead, and scalp. It can easily be damaged due to blunt force trauma to the eye or forehead, or a repetitive injury like wearing swimming goggles that are too tight. Supraorbital pain is like other types of nerve pain in that it feels like a shooting, stabbing, or tingling sensation.Summary. The supraorbital nerve innervates the upper eyelid, forehead, and scalp. A member asked: Hello the veins on the right side of my neck are really visible and it looks sickly. it happens when i smile, and my forehead vein sticks out. help!? ...Fine facial veins often occur on the forehead, nose, cheeks and eyelids. These are the result of blood vessel dilation and may be due to weakening of the elastic fibers in the walls of the blood vessel. Fine visible facial veins are often related to skin damage by the sun, rosacea, liver disease, prolonged steroid use and trauma.Palpitations. Giant cell arteritis is an inflammation of the lining of your arteries. Most often, it affects the arteries in your head, especially those in your temples. For this reason, giant cell arteritis is sometimes called temporal arteritis. Giant cell arteritis frequently causes headaches, scalp tenderness, jaw pain and vision problems.
